On tonight’s episode of WWE SmackDown (April 7) a major return was announced: Shinsuke Nakamura will be back next week on SmackDown.
Nakamura hasn’t even wrestled for WWE at all since January, and hasn’t wrestled on WWE TV since way back in November when he lost to Santos Escobar in the World Cup tournament.
There’s been no explanation to date for Nakamura’s absence, and the last time he was really in any kind of spotlight was when he wrestled Hall of Famer the Great Muta for NOAH on January 1.
Nakamura was in attendance for the Hall of Fame this past weekend, and looked to be nearing a return.
